Understanding Nasal Three - dimensional Remodeling
Nasal three - dimensional remodeling is a complex surgical procedure that involves reshaping the nose to improve its appearance and, in some cases, its function. The goals of the surgery can vary widely, from reducing the size of a large nose, correcting a deviated septum for better breathing, to enhancing the overall symmetry and harmony of the face. There are two main types of rhinoplasty: open and closed. Open rhinoplasty involves making an incision across the columella (the strip of skin between the nostrils), providing greater visibility and access to the internal nasal structures. Closed rhinoplasty, on the other hand, is performed entirely through incisions made inside the nostrils, resulting in less visible scarring and potentially less swelling and bruising.
